Use the formula for radian measure to calculate the measure of the central angle of a circle with a radius 12cm intercepting an arc of 21cm.


Open in App
Solution

Finding the measure of the central angle of the circle using Radian Measure Formula :

Let θ denote the central angle of the circle.

Let r denote the radius of the circle.

According to the formula, θ=Arclengthrradian

Calculate the measure of the central angle as shown:

θ=2112radianθ=1.75radian

Therefore, the measure of the central angle of the circle is 1.75radian.
